The Ann Arbor Area Community Foundation invites community members to its 2025 Annual Community Meeting, for an afternoon of connection, celebration, and community impact exploration.

ANN ARBOR, Mich. - Sept. 9, 2025 - PRLog -- The Ann Arbor Area Community Foundation (AAACF) will host its Annual Community Meeting on Tuesday, September 16, 2025, from 3:00 to 6:00 p.m. EST at Washtenaw Community College, Morris J. Lawrence Building. This year's theme, "Rising Together – Celebrating our Collective Impact," underscores the power of connection, collaboration, and community investment across Washtenaw County.

The Annual Community Meeting is one of AAACF's signature gatherings, bringing together residents, donors, nonprofits, and civic leaders for an afternoon of celebration and reflection. Attendees will enjoy food, fellowship, and a firsthand look at the impact of collective giving throughout the region.

"Every success story in our community is built on partnerships," said Shannon Polk, President & CEO of AAACF. "This meeting is about honoring the spirit of working together — celebrating the donors, nonprofits, and residents who ensure Washtenaw County thrives."

The Ann Arbor Area Community Foundation (AAACF)
is a permanent charitable endowment dedicated to enriching the quality of life in Washtenaw County. Since 1963, AAACF has connected donors, nonprofits, and community partners to address pressing needs and create lasting impact. Through grantmaking, scholarships, and impact investing, AAACF stewards resources to advance equity, opportunity, and resilience — ensuring that the region thrives for generations to come.
